Manulife and UpLink, a World Economic Forum Initiative, Launch the 'Innovating for Asia's Demographic Future Challenge'

  • Manulife launched the 'Innovating for Asia's Demographic Future Challenge' through UpLink on March 26, 2025, to address key demographic changes in Asia's population.
  • The challenge aims to promote long-term financial resilience and well-being, focusing on multigenerational financial solutions, health care, and lifelong fulfillment.
  • Manulife is offering a total of $200,000 CAD in prize money to three top winners from this challenge, with a submission deadline of April 28, 2025.
  • Sarah Chapman, Global Chief Sustainability Officer, emphasized the need to rethink traditional approaches to health, investment, and retirement.
